🦄 DIY Unicorn Bark Recipe — A Magical EASY-Bake Treat for Kids

November 11, 2025 Kylie Tuosto

If you’re planning a unicorn birthday party or just love all things pastel and sparkly, this DIY Unicorn Bark is pure magic! With swirls of pink, teal, and lavender, plus a dusting of sprinkles and shimmer, it’s an easy no-bake dessert that looks like it came straight out of a fairy tale.

This unicorn bark was a total hit at my daughter’s unicorn-themed birthday party — the kids couldn’t believe it was homemade! The best part? It’s quick to make, customizable, and perfect for little helpers who love to stir, drizzle, and decorate.

✨ Ingredients

  • 2 cups white chocolate chips or candy melts

  • 1 tablespoon coconut oil (optional, for smoother melting)

  • Food coloring in pink, teal, and purple

  • 1/4 cup pastel sprinkles or edible pearls

  • Aluminum foil or parchment paper for lining your pan

  • Saltine crackers

  • 1 cup brown sugar

  • 1 cup butter


🪄 Instructions

Step 1: Melt the Chocolate

Start by lining a small baking sheet with foil or parchment paper. In a microwave-safe bowl, melt the white chocolate chips in 30-second intervals, stirring between each until smooth. Add the coconut oil for extra shine and easy pouring.

Step 2: Divide and Color

Pour the melted chocolate into three small bowls. Add a few drops of pink, teal, and purple food coloring to each bowl, stirring gently until you get dreamy pastel tones. Make sure you have white chocolate chips or white baking chips — if you use yellow chips, your purple will turn out brown.

💡 Tip: Use gel food coloring to keep the chocolate smooth and vibrant without adding extra liquid.


Step 3: Swirl the Magic

Pour each color onto your lined tray in random patches. Use a knife, skewer, or the back of a spoon to gently swirl the colors together — creating a marbled, magical unicorn pattern.


Step 4: Add Sparkle

Before the chocolate sets, sprinkle on a mix of pastel sprinkles, edible pearls, or shimmer dust. The more sparkle, the more magical your unicorn bark will look!


Step 5: Chill and Break

Refrigerate for 20–30 minutes, or until firm. Once set, lift the foil and break the bark into fun, uneven pieces.

And there you have it — Unicorn Bark! Whimsical, sweet, and guaranteed to bring smiles to every face at your party.

🦄 Magical Unicorn Popcorn Balls — A Sweet & Sticky No-Bake Party Treat

November 10, 2025 Kylie Tuosto

Looking for the perfect unicorn birthday party treat that’s colorful, fun, and easy to make with kids? These Unicorn Popcorn Balls are as whimsical as they sound — soft, chewy, and coated in pastel sprinkles that shimmer with every bite!

Made with melted marshmallows, vanilla, and butter, this recipe takes classic popcorn balls and gives them a pastel makeover fit for any magical celebration. Whether you’re planning a unicorn-themed birthday party, a rainbow playdate, or a movie night treat, these popcorn balls are guaranteed to make everyone smile.

✨ Ingredients

  • 8 cups popped popcorn (plain or lightly salted) - a bought one large store-bought bag

  • 1 bag of marshmallows

  • 1 stick of butter

  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ract

  • Cooking spray (for hands or gloves)

  • Pink, purple, and teal unicorn sprinkles

🪄 Instructions

Step 1: Pop the Popcorn

Start by popping your popcorn and letting it cool completely. Make sure to remove any unpopped kernels — we only want fluffy, perfect pieces for our magical treats.

I used stored bought popcorn for these to speed up the process. You can use any flavor but movie popcorn is my favorite!

Step 2: Melt the Marshmallow Mixture

In a large saucepan, melt the butter over medium heat. Add the mini marshmallows and stir until completely melted and smooth. Mix in the vanilla extract for that sweet, creamy flavor.

Step 3: Combine

Pour the melted marshmallow mixture over the popcorn and stir gently with a silicone spatula until every piece is coated in gooey goodness.

💡 Tip: If you’re making this with kids, let the mixture cool for a few minutes before handling — it should still be warm but not hot.

Step 4: Shape the Popcorn Balls

Lightly spray your hands with cooking spray (this is the secret to keeping them from sticking!) and form the popcorn mixture into balls about the size of a tennis ball.

Step 5: Add the Unicorn Magic

While still slightly sticky, roll each popcorn ball in a shallow bowl of pink, purple, and teal unicorn sprinkles. Press lightly so they stick to the surface.

Step 6: Set and Serve

Place each finished popcorn ball on a sheet of parchment paper to set for about 15–20 minutes. Once firm, they’re ready to serve — or wrap them individually for adorable unicorn party favors!

💫 Why You’ll Love This Unicorn Popcorn Ball Recipe

  • Quick and easy: Only a few ingredients and no oven required.

  • Perfect for parties: Beautiful on any unicorn dessert table.

  • Kid-approved: Fun to make, soft to eat, and not too messy (thanks to the cooking spray trick!).

  • Make-ahead friendly: Store in an airtight container for up to 3 days.
